UK’s National Motor Museum needs new home – but a car collection will remain at Beaulieu The Montagu family at Beaulieu won’t be renewing its lease to the Trust that runs the National Motor Museum, so the world-famous facility needs to find a new home after 2030.

DVLA eases registration rules for owners and restorers of historic vehicles The DVLA has announced a series of registration-policy changes that will benefit owners, restorers and specialist businesses in the historic vehicle world.
